    I park outside overnight; all the time. It was 17 degrees F this morning. Temp went up to 25 by the time I left for work. ICE didn't turn on. Range remaining was 70% and no heat was on since my commute is 1.5 miles and it isn't worth turning it on for such a short drive.

    ICE has only switched on once at low temps in EV-only mode, as the EV% remaining hit 9%, dropping very fast and the heat pump heat was on at 74 degrees and the fan was on level 4. I can believe that the car calculated the range was about to go to zero a couple of minutes thereafter.

    Did you start out on an immediate climb? or did you have to travel some distance to get to your test elevation? The reason I say this is because as in the 2012-2015 PIP and now the Prime if you travel at speeds of 25 MPH or slower for the first mile and a half then resume a faster speed of say 35-45 MPH ICE will not kick in. The 25 MPH is probably not enough of a load on a cold battery for ICE to kick in. Just my observation.:D

    the immediate hill climb in post #467 might be the problem. do you have another direction you can take to see if the engine starts?
    for reference, i have one direction that starts my pip engine when it's below 35 degrees, but any other direction, and it doesn't.
    also, if i drive a mile on the flat, if i then go the direction that usually starts it, it doesn't start.
